Hi Ron, Heavily doped hammers respond poorly to steam and are usually back to where they were in no time flat. It's the water proofing of the hammer felt, that causes the problem. Secret to S & S tone. Steinway's that are obnoxiously bright I drench in acetone a couple of times.
